Training Templates and Checklists for New Franchisees

Effective franchise training materials are essential to ensure new franchisees are equipped with the knowledge and tools they need for success. These specialized resources help streamline the onboarding process and provide clear and structured guidance throughout. Comprehensive training templates can cover various operational aspects, such as marketing strategies, customer service standards, and inventory management. By utilizing these templates, franchisees can develop a better understanding of the business model, leading to improved performance. Checklists also play a crucial role in setting up a franchise location, ensuring that every detail is addressed. From equipment installation to staff training, having an organized checklist helps keep franchisees on track during the initial stages of development. Furthermore, these training materials should be updated regularly based on feedback from existing franchisees, ensuring continuous improvement. This adaptability ensures that the training materials remain relevant and effective in an ever-evolving market. Incorporating interactive elements, such as quizzes or video tutorials, can also enhance the learning experience, engaging new franchisees more deeply.

In addition to templates and checklists, creating a cohesive training manual can significantly benefit new franchisees. A training manual should encompass all aspects of running the franchise to provide a comprehensive resource. Specifically, the manual can include operational procedures, company values, and marketing guidelines tailored to the franchise model. Moreover, organizing the manual in a user-friendly format allows franchisees to easily locate information when needed, fostering efficiency and confidence. Video content and real-life examples within the manual can enhance the understanding of complex concepts and make learning more enjoyable. Offering access to an online portal where updates can be posted in real-time will ensure that franchisees receive the most current information and training resources available. Regular workshops and webinars can supplement the manual, providing opportunities for further development and discussion. This multi-faceted approach not only helps new franchisees feel supported but also helps build a strong community among franchise owners. Networking opportunities can lead to sharing best practices that improve overall performance within the franchise and contribute to satisfaction among all parties involved.

Essential Components of Franchise Training Materials

The core components of effective franchise training materials should include essential skills and knowledge areas that new franchisees must grasp. The materials should begin with an introduction to the brand’s history, mission, and values. Next, it is critical to outline the precise expectations for franchisees, including compliance with brand standards, operational procedures, and performance metrics. Additionally, incorporating hands-on training opportunities will help reinforce the knowledge gained through the materials. In turn, this blending of theory and practice fosters confidence and competence in franchisees as they embark on their new business journey. Another critical element includes a comprehensive guide on local regulations, labor laws, and financial management tailored to the franchise. Providing tools for financial planning and profitability assessments can aid franchisees in understanding their business and how to manage it economically. Lastly, including testimonials and case studies from successful franchisees helps paint a realistic picture of what can be achieved through diligence and hard work. This combination of education, support, and mentorship will set new franchisees on the path to sustainable success in the franchise industry.

Another important aspect of franchise training is ongoing support. As the franchise network grows, providing continuous training and development opportunities becomes vital for the success of the franchisees. This support can take various forms, including online courses, refresher workshops, and access to mentorship programs. Establishing a strong support network encourages franchisees to seek help when they encounter challenges and fosters a culture of collaboration among franchise owners. Creating a dedicated communication channel for franchisors and franchisees to share experiences, tips, and resources can enhance the sense of community. It is essential to promote this network effectively, as many franchisees may initially feel isolated. Additionally, addressing common concerns and questions that arise during the early stages can ease anxieties and help streamline business operations. Franchisees should also have access to marketing resources that reflect current trends and customer preferences. This ongoing development fuels a franchise’s adaptability and responsiveness to changing market conditions, increasing the chance of success. These support systems ensure that franchisees continue to feel empowered, motivated, and equipped to thrive.

Measuring the Effectiveness of Training Programs

Evaluating the effectiveness of franchise training programs is essential for refining training approaches. One method to measure success involves tracking the performance metrics of newly trained franchisees. Comparing sales figures and customer satisfaction ratings before and after training can highlight areas of improvement and identify resources that may require further development. Additionally, surveying newly trained franchisees can provide valuable feedback on their experience with training materials. Questions regarding clarity, relevance, and engagement can guide necessary adjustments to maintain a high standard of training. By implementing exit interviews or follow-up surveys, the franchisor can gauge each franchisee’s preparedness as they begin operations. Furthermore, retaining franchisees will indicate a successful training program, as satisfied franchisees are less likely to exit the system early. The collection of these quantitative and qualitative data will lead to ongoing enhancements to the training framework, ensuring it remains aligned with the evolving needs of franchisees. Ultimately, this strategic approach to measurement fosters a cycle of continuous improvement in training programs, benefiting both the franchisees and the brand in the long run.

Another significant aspect to consider is the integration of technology into training programs. Platforms such as Learning Management Systems (LMS) can streamline the distribution and monitoring of training materials. These platforms can allow franchisees to access content conveniently and continue their education at their own pace. Furthermore, the use of multimedia resources, such as interactive modules and webinars, can enhance engagement compared to traditional methods. Cutting-edge tools, like virtual reality for simulated scenarios, can also offer enriching experiences that prepare franchisees for real-life challenges. Making use of data analytics can highlight areas where franchisees might struggle, allowing for targeted interventions. Technologies like mobile applications can provide franchisees with on-the-go access to important resources, improving efficiency and satisfaction. Implementing technology not only helps in delivering training materials effectively but also fosters a continuous learning mindset among franchisees, promoting growth and development. By embracing technology, franchise systems can unlock new potential and competencies for franchisees to thrive in their unique market environments.
